
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p felt they maximised their abilities last season.
Klopp is eager to maximise the opportunity this time away affords as he plots to surpass a remarkable 2021-22 in which his side won both domestic cup competitions, reached the Champions League final and finished one point behind City at the top of the Premier League.
“It was top… with obviously space for improvement," the manager told Premier League Productions of last season.
“Last year we couldn't have done a lot better. Results could have been slightly better but performances not much, so happy with a lot but saw a lot what we can improve and that is what we are working on in the moment.
“Not only because we want to improve, but we have to improve because other teams don't sleep. Yeah, we have to be ready for massive fights every weekend and that's what we try."
